Product Description

by Wayne E. Torbert (Author)

From the author of "The Young Cadet," now comes a story of Spanish colonial Florida, a tale of cross and sword. Meet the Alvarez family, a Spanish family struggling to build a good life at Mission San Luis in western Florida, in the year 1703. Follow the adventures of twelve year old Juan Alvarez as he grows up on the frontier of La Florida. See how befriending the Apalachee chief's son changes his life. Learn about customs of the Apalachee Indians, and of life in an early 18th Century Spanish mission. For anyone interested in Florida's colonial history, this is a must read.
